COLUMBUS, Ind. — Indiana Department of Transportation officials are advising motorists traveling Interstate 65 to be aware of advancing lane closures Wednesday between U.S. 50 at Seymour and the Walesboro exit south of Columbus.
Two contracted crews have been scheduled to repair potholes between mile markers 50 and 64, requiring lane closures at worksites impacting northbound and southbound traffic. At the same time, a pavement striping operation will occur along the same roadway — also requiring restricted lanes, INDOT said.
Many identified pothole locations are along center line pavement joints and in I-65 left lanes, INDOT said.
Work is continuing this winter at bridge locations near State Road 11, while soil stabilization occurs in the northbound median area, north of U.S. 50, INDOT said.
